Entrance Requirements
Free access with no entrance fee.
Best Time to Visit
Best visited during spring and fall for mild weather and blooming flora.
Visitor Information
No designated visitor center, but information available at park entry points.
Getting There
Accessible via Slaughter Lane and Escarpment Boulevard with ample parking available.
Weather & Climate
Featuring hot summers with temperatures often exceeding 90°F and mild winters averaging around 50°F. Spring and fall boast moderate weather, ideal for outdoor activities.
Conservation Efforts
The park is subject to urban encroachment and pressure from development, with ongoing efforts to preserve natural habitats and manage visitor impact.

Top Trails
Slaughter Creek Trail
A loop trail offering a dynamic range of landscapes, from open fields to shaded woods.
Veloway Trail
Perfect for both cyclists and rollerbladers, this paved pathway provides a smooth ride through the park.
Trailblazer Tips
Arrive early on weekends to find parking and enjoy a quieter experience.
Spring and fall are ideal for comfortable hikes and observing wildflowers.
Check availability for facility rentals for events or sporting activities.
Bring water and sun protection as shade is sparse in some areas.
